What this app does

QR Studio scans and creates QR codes and barcodes on your device. A network connection is used only if you sign in to create Dynamic QR codes (editable links) or subscribe to Pro.

Camera

The camera is used solely to detect barcodes in the live preview after you accept the on-screen disclosure. Preview frames are processed on your device. We do not upload, record, or share camera frames.

On-device history

Successful scans and codes you create are stored in a local database on this device so you can reopen them. Free accounts keep the 20 newest items. You can delete individual items or clear history in Settings. This data is not sent to our servers.

Dynamic QR accounts

If you sign in with Google to create a Dynamic QR, we store your Google account identifier, email (if provided), and the destination URLs you register. When someone scans that Dynamic QR, we record a timestamp, coarse country (if available), and a hashed user-agent so we can show scan totals. We do not sell this data. We do not collect GPS or city-level location.

Subscriptions

Purchases are processed by Google Play or the App Store. We receive a purchase token to unlock Pro. We do not store your full payment card details.

Advertising

The Free plan shows Google AdMob ads (native, interstitial, and app-open). Ad unit IDs are loaded from our server when the app starts and cached on the device. Pro does not show ads. Ads are not placed on the camera preview, paywall, or intro.

What we do not do

No hidden vault. No overlay after calls. No sale of scan data. Scanned static QR contents stay on your device.

Your choices

You can deny camera permission and still create codes or scan from an image. You can sign out, delete Dynamic codes, and request account deletion from Settings.
